<p><strong>Brightly coloured flowers draw in butterflies in droves.</strong></p>
<p>This means that flowers such as the ones below are a great choice:</p>
<ul>
<li>Aster</li>
<li>Black-eyed Susans</li>
<li>Butterfly weed</li>
<li>Coreopsis</li>
<li>Goldenrod</li>
<li>Marigold</li>
<li>Purple Coneflower</li>
<li>Sunflower</li>
<li>Verbena</li>
<li>Zinnia</li>
</ul>

<p>One more thing you could take into consideration when choosing Flowers that Attract <a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Butterfly_gardening" target="_blank">Butterflies </a>is the reason behind trying to entice our brilliant, colourful friends to our summer garden, is the nectar.</p>
<p>This is the vital food for butterflies so a garden that is filled with more nectar generating flowers is likely to win even more than its fare share of attention from the butterflies nearby.</p>
<p>The greater the choice of nectar creating flowers the higher the number of butterflies your yard is most likely to entice so make sure to plant plenty and prune them in a manner that produces the greatest flowers for the greatest effect.</p>
<p>In addition to the flowers in your summer garden there are other techniques that could be used to bring in butterflies to the delight of young and old alike.</p>
<p>One of those approaches is by putting many pieces of ripe fruit in your garden.<br />
This is yet another thrill for butterflies to take pleasure in, and will definitely bring in lots more butterflies that might be in the area.</p>
<p>One thing to remember when planting to bring in butterflies is that they do enjoy worshipping the sunlight.</p>
<p>This implies that unethical kinds of yards aren&#8217;t best fit for enticing them and will not keep them long if it happens to do so.</p>
<p>Plant your butterfly garden in an area that benefits from the full force of the sun most of the day in order to entertain the most butterflies and bear in mind that different butterflies are enticed to different plants both as caterpillars and as butterflies.</p>
<div id="attachment_4651" style="width: 650px" class="wp-caption aligncenter"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-4651" class="wp-image-4651 size-full"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/07/Flowers-that-Attract-Butterflies-Swallowtail.jpg?x60548" alt="Flowers that Attract Butterflies - Swallowtail" width="640" height="423"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/07/Flowers-that-Attract-Butterflies-Swallowtail.jpg 640w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/2014/07/Flowers-that-Attract-Butterflies-Swallowtail-300x198.jpg 300w" sizes="(max-width: 640px) 100vw, 640px" /><p id="caption-attachment-4651" class="wp-caption-text"><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Flowers that Attract Butterflies &#8211; Swallowtail</span></p></div>
<p>A little additional research might produce the finest results when seeking the most appropriate plants for your butterfly garden depending on the kind of butterflies you most intend to bring in.</p>
<p><span style="text-decoration: underline;"><span style="color: #3366ff; text-decoration: underline;"><a style="color: #3366ff; text-decoration: underline;" href="http://www.amazon.com/s/?_encoding=UTF8&amp;camp=1789&amp;creative=390957&amp;field-keywords=butterflies&amp;linkCode=ur2&amp;rh=n%3A283155%2Ck%3Abutterflies&amp;tag=glocaszon-20&amp;url=search-alias%3Dstripbooks&amp;linkId=5EVIAWXJLZFRD4UJ" target="_blank">Discover more on Butterflies&#8230;</a><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" style="border: none !important; margin: 0px !important;" src="https://ir-na.amazon-adsystem.com/e/ir?t=glocaszon-20&amp;l=ur2&amp;o=1" alt="" width="1" height="1" border="0" /></span></span></p>
<p>You should also stay clear of utilizing pesticides in a garden using Flowers that Attract Butterflies .</p>
<p>It would not make sense to entice butterflies to your yard just to damage them with the nourishment they receive while paying your summer garden a brief visit.<br />
Employ natural gardening methods in your butterfly garden for the greatest outcomes.<br />
You must also make certain there is a source of water close at hand in order to keep the butterflies well hydrated.</p>
<p>They require water much like any sort of animal.</p>
<p>Several gardens these days add water features that keep the water moving (finest for staying clear of mosquito infestations) while having it easily available for the animals that we are intending to entice such as birds and butterflies.</p>

<h2>$600 million eco-resort comes a step closer</h2>
<p><span style="font-size: x-small; color: #333333;">BY:  ANGELA SAURINE From: News Limited Network</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">A $600 million eco-resort on Great Keppel Island in Queensland has come a step closer with the release of an environmental impact statement.</span></p>
<p>If the re-development is approved it will see a low-rise eco-tourism resort built over a 12 year period and will be the first major tourist development on the Great Barrier Reef in decades.</p>
<p><strong>Tourism Queensland CEO </strong>said: the resort would bring hundreds of jobs and millions of dollars into the region and be a huge show of confidence in the future of the state&#8217;s $18 billion tourism industry.</p>
<div id="attachment_1166" style="width: 260px" class="wp-caption alignright"><a href="http://dailygreenpost.com/eco-friendly-holidays-queensland/eco-friendly-holidays-queensland-shelving-beach1/" rel="attachment wp-att-1166"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-1166" class="size-full wp-image-1166" title="Eco friendly holidays Queensland - Shelving Beach1"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-holidays-Queensland-Shelving-Beach1.jpg?x60548" alt="Eco friendly holidays Queensland - Shelving Beach" width="250" height="297"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-holidays-Queensland-Shelving-Beach1.jpg 250w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-holidays-Queensland-Shelving-Beach1-185x219.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-holidays-Queensland-Shelving-Beach1-46x55.jpg 46w" sizes="(max-width: 250px) 100vw, 250px" /></a><p id="caption-attachment-1166" class="wp-caption-text">Queensland &#8211; Shelving Beach</p></div>
<p>Developer Tower Holidays closed the original, iconic resort &#8211; which was known as a hedonistic singles party island &#8211; after buying it.</p>
<p>Its plans were scuttled by the Federal Government on environmental concerns three years ago and developers said government red tape was holding back investment in the industry.</p>
<p>Queensland&#8217;s tourism industry has struggled in the past two years following natural disasters such as the Brisbane floods, Cyclone Yasi and the Japan tsunami leading to a decline in tourists from one of the state&#8217;s biggest source markets.</p>

<h2>So, what do ecotourism holidays mean to you?</h2>
<p><strong>Ecotourism</strong> is the practice of bringing together sustainable travel practices that promote the conservation of protected natural areas while also benefiting local economies. Ecotourism as a concept began in the 1970s as a part of the larger environmental movement (see References 2). It has now grown into a significant sector of the tourism industry. People planning an eco-vacation can anticipate not only visiting beautiful landscapes but also being educated on the role of protecting biologically diverse areas and supporting local cultures and economies.
</div>
<h2>Conservation</h2>
<div class="section">
<div class="stepBlock last">
<p class="last">Ecotourism holidays offers a unique opportunity for tourists to contribute to the conservation of protected habitats, wildlife refuges and parks. The money spent by tourists to visit protected natural areas helps raise funds to continue to protect those areas for future generations.</p>
</div>
</div>
<h2>Impact on Local Economies</h2>
<div class="section">
<div class="stepBlock last">
<p class="last">Local economies benefit from ecotourism when tourist-related industries build up in support of these activities. For example, tour agencies, local craft markets, hotels and restaurants all benefit from a thriving tourist economy.</p>
<p class="last">According to the International Ecotourism Society, &#8220;By increasing capacity building opportunities, ecotourism holidays are also an effective vehicle for empowering local communities around the world to fight against poverty and to achieve sustainable development.&#8221;<br />
(See References 2)</p>
</div>
</div>
<h2>Social and Cultural Awareness</h2>
<div class="section">
<div class="stepBlock last">
<p class="last">One of the main goals of ecotourism is to increase the awareness tourists have about the social conditions surrounding a travel destination. Such conditions as poverty are often hidden from tourists. Ecotourism aims to expose tourists to the realities of social and economic climates in an area. The International Ecotourism Society describes one of the main principles of ecotourism as building cultural awareness and respect for local people and customs.<br />
(see References 1).</p>
</div>
</div>
<h2>Educational Opportunities</h2>
<div class="section last">
<div class="stepBlock last">
<p class="last">Ecotourism works to combine travel with educational opportunities on sustainability and conversation. Ecotourism educates travelers on the value of protecting natural areas and resources and introduces travelers to concepts of sustainability within local communities and economies. Tourists are not the only ones who are educated by participating in ecotourism. Local people are also educated about sustainability and conservation practices that will benefit their community.<br />
(see References 3).</p>

<p>But there are potentially damaging chemicals such as solvents in commercial window cleaners, and each time you use them you are inhaling toxic chemicals, getting them on your skin, and putting them into the environment.</p>
<p>Besides, commercial window cleaners rarely provide the streak-free results they advertise.</p>
<p>Home-made recipes for window cleaners are not new; people needed to clean glass windows long before commercial sprays arrived.</p>
<p>However, home-made Eco friendly window cleaning solutions is a novel idea to many people of this generation.</p>
<p>This is one of those times that looking to the past could resolve some of our current issues.</p>
<p>Below are some economical, easy-to-make recipes for effective window cleaners.</p>
<p>You probably have some of these active ingredients on hand.</p>
<p>If not, these items are very affordable and they are diluted with water so they last a long. time.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Vinegar</strong></li>
</ul>
<p>No list of home-made cleansing items would be total without some. mention of vinegar, a germ killer and grease cutter in one.</p>
<p>White vinegar (<strong>not</strong> cider, balsamic or any of the other various vinegars) is responsible for that streak-free, clear glass we all want for our windows.</p>
<p><strong>To give your windows a sparkling clean with just vinegar and water:</strong></p>
<p>1 teaspoon/up to 1 tablespoon vinegar per 2 cups of water (don&#8217;t go too heavy on the vinegar as it could cause fogging).</p>
<p><em>Another option would be to integrate this mixture with: <strong>Liquid soap</strong> </em></p>
<p>To the above vinegar-water mixture, include 1/2 teaspoon Castile soap or various other naturally degradable fluid soaps.</p>
<p>Spray on, wipe with a soft fabric, to remove the cleaning solution.</p>
<p><strong>Just using soap and water is a popular choice, as well:</strong></p>
<p>Mix 1 tbsp Castile soap, which is made from saponified veggie oils and therefore ecologically friendly, with 2 cups of water.<br />
Saturate a sponge in this soapy water and apply  liberally to windows.<br />
Make use of a squeegee to remove any surplus cleaning solution and wipe dry with crumpled newspaper or a soft fabric.</p>
<div id="attachment_2408" style="width: 560px" class="wp-caption aligncenter"><a href="http://dailygreenpost.com/eco-friendly-window-cleaning/e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1/" rel="attachment wp-att-2408"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-2408" class="size-full wp-image-2408" alt="Eco friendly window cleaning 1"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1.jpg?x60548" width="550" height="366"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1.jpg 550w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1-300x199.jpg 300w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1-185x123.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1-82x55.jpg 82w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1-210x140.jpg 210w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Eco-friendly-window-cleaning-1-310x206.jpg 310w" sizes="(max-width: 550px) 100vw, 550px" /></a><p id="caption-attachment-2408" class="wp-caption-text">Eco friendly window cleaning lady</p></div>
<ul>
<li><strong>Soda water</strong></li>
</ul>
<p>Possibly, you have actually heard of soda water&#8217;s ability to remove stains.</p>
<p>But did you know, it can also be utilized to clean windows?</p>
<p>Mix 1 tablespoon white vinegar per cup of club soda and spray onto windows.</p>
<p>Using a soft cloth or crumpled paper, polish the glass to get streak-free windows.</p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ium; color: #ff0000;">Keep in mind that the best time to clean your windows is when they are cool &#8211; not when they are in direct sunlight.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;"> If windows are in direct sunlight, glass cleaner (home-made or commercial) is likely to leave streaks or fogginess on the glass.</span></p>

<p><span style="font-size: medium;">It is merely a way of farming that does not make use of any sort of artificial products which includes eco-friendly fertilizers and pesticides. In short, you deal with nature to obtain what you prefer.</span></p>
<p><a title="Organic Vegetable Gardening" href="http://dailygreenpost.com/go/organic-vegetable-gardening/" target="_blank" rel="attachment wp-att-865"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-full wp-image-865" style="margin: 8px;" title="vegetables 2"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/vegetables-21.jpg?x60548" alt="organic vegetable gardening tips for beginners - vegetables 2" width="250" height="373"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/vegetables-21.jpg 250w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/vegetables-21-201x300.jpg 201w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/vegetables-21-185x276.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/vegetables-21-36x55.jpg 36w" sizes="(max-width: 250px) 100vw, 250px" /></a></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">When selecting the right vegetable to plant, knowing which of these are appropriate to your soil and temperature is important.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 18px;"><strong><span style="color: #ff0000;">&gt;&gt;&gt;</span></strong> <span style="text-decoration: underline;"><span style="font-family: 'Lobster Two'; color: #3366ff; text-decoration: underline;">Join the Green Revolution</span></span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">If your home is an area that experiences droughts, purchase plants that do not consume too much water.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Prior to dropping your seeds into the soil, ensure the land is prepared by tilling the land so it is clear both of rocks and weeds.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">The next step will be to bring garden compost, bone meal or rock phosphate and greensand to your soil to supply it with nitrogen, phosphorous and potassium.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">If the pH level of the soil is too high, bring lime or sulphur to readjust it.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">One more thing you need to do before planting the seeds is putting in natural eco-friendly fertilizer. You can use recycled leaves, grass clippings, coffee grounds, eggshells and kitchen area waste which ought to be applied a month prior to the start of planting.</span></p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;"><span style="font-size: medium;">Reminder: If you are serious about starting organic gardening and want someone to take you by the hand and help you to overcome any initial hurdles that you may be worried about then click the link below&#8230;</span><br />
<a title="Organic Vegetable Gardening" href="http://dailygreenpost.com/go/organic-vegetable-gardening/" target="_blank"><span style="font-size: medium;"> <span style="text-decoration: underline;"><span style="color: #3366ff; text-decoration: underline;">Grow You Own Organic Food</span></span></span></a></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;"><strong>Now, it is time to plant the seeds.</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: medium;"> Each seed has to be spaced by a certain distance so the roots do not fight for water.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Between each of the vegetables, you can easily plant additional things as well due to the fact that the tighter the space, the less the possibilities that weeds will grow.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Insects and bugs are the most significant threat to your natural garden.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 18px;"> <strong><span style="color: #ff0000;">&gt;&gt;&gt;</span></strong> <span style="text-decoration: underline; color: #3366ff;"><span style="font-family: 'Lobster Two';"><span style="color: #3366ff; text-decoration: underline;">Join the Green Revolution</span></span></span></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">In your war against them, you can make use of birds, frogs or additional bugs. (Some bugs are gardeners friends).</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Basically you make your environment as friendly as possible to the predators of the bugs that cause most of your problems.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">You simply create an optimal environment, maybe placing a feeding table for birds or a little pond.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Now let them get to work by patrolling your yard and consuming those nasties who look to undo your all your hard work.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Putting up a few barriers can be of help.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">Row covers are known to stop moths from landing and laying eggs. You can easily also utilize sticky traps and foil collars to stop pests and borers.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">There are even some natural pesticides around but most of them can only eliminate one or 2 kinds of bugs.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">So prior to buying them, ensure you recognize exactly what you are dealing with.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;"><strong>Yield rotation</strong> is the best means to protect the fertility of the soil. This is done after you gather your veggies, so it is ready for re-planting again.</span></p>
<p><a title="Organic Vegetable Gardening" href="http://dailygreenpost.com/go/organic-vegetable-gardening/" target="_blank" rel="attachment wp-att-868"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-868" style="margin: 8px;" title="Arcimboldo verano 1563"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Arcimboldo-verano-1563.jpg?x60548" alt="organic vegetable gardening tips for beginners - Arcimboldo verano 1563" width="250" height="303"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Arcimboldo-verano-1563.jpg 250w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Arcimboldo-verano-1563-247x300.jpg 247w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Arcimboldo-verano-1563-185x224.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/Arcimboldo-verano-1563-45x55.jpg 45w" sizes="(max-width: 250px) 100vw, 250px" /></a></p>
<p><span style="font-size: medium;">For this to work, you have to plant a different vegetable than the one that was growing in this location last time.</span></p>

<blockquote><p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>How to Reuse Recyclables</strong></span><br />
<span style="color: #808080; font-size: 14px;"> by Dawn Walls-Thumma, Demand Media</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Although preferable to sending trash to the landfill or incinerator, recycling still requires energy and produces waste by-products.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Because of these effects, the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ency considers waste prevention &#8211; activities that reduce the disposal and recycling of waste materials &#8211; the best way to reduce waste.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Reusing paper, jars and bottles destined for the [easyazon_link asin=&#8221;B001C94HY8&#8243; locale=&#8221;US&#8221; new_window=&#8221;default&#8221; tag=&#8221;glocaszon-20&#8243; add_to_cart=&#8221;default&#8221; cloaking=&#8221;default&#8221; localization=&#8221;default&#8221; nofollow=&#8221;default&#8221; popups=&#8221;default&#8221;]Rubbermaid FG295673 Blue Medium Deskside Recycling Container with Universal Recycle Symbol, 28-1/8 qt Capacity, 14.4&#8243; Length x 10.25&#8243; Width x 15&#8243; Height[/easyazon_link] not only eliminates the energy expenditures needed to recycle them but also the resources needed to produce the items you would use instead.</span></p>
<p><a href="http://dailygreenpost.com/9-recycling-tips-at-home/9-recycling-tips-at-home-landfill-compactor/" rel="attachment wp-att-965"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="aligncenter" title="9 recycling tips at home - Landfill compactor" alt="9 recycling tips at home - Landfill compactor"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-Landfill-compactor.jpg?x60548" width="450" height="300" /></a></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#808080;"><a href="http://commons.wikimedia.org/wiki/Main_Page" target="_blank"><span style="color: #808080;">Courtesy WikiMedia</span></a></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Shifting from recycling to reuse requires some creative thinking, but ultimately saves money and cuts waste.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 1: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Bottle your own water. Instead of buying new bottles each time you want a drink, save old bottles and refill them from the tap for the convenience of bottled water without the waste.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 2: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Save glass jars and bottles and use them for storage.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 3: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Keep a few extra plastic bags folded up in your purse or glove compartment in case you find yourself at a store without a reusable tote.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 4: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Reuse cardboard boxes, gift boxes, gift bags and paper bags for storage, gift-wrapping or wrapping parcels to send in the mail.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 5: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Shred paper or newspaper and use the shredded piles in place of foam peanuts as packaging material.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 6: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Cut in half paper printed on only one side. Staple it together to make notepads.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 7: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Use old coffee cans as flowerpots for houseplants. Yogurt cups and other small plastic containers work well for starting seeds in the spring.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 8: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Compost. Many of the items that you [easyazon_link asin=&#8221;B007ZF638G&#8221; locale=&#8221;US&#8221; new_window=&#8221;default&#8221; tag=&#8221;glocaszon-20&#8243; add_to_cart=&#8221;default&#8221; cloaking=&#8221;default&#8221; localization=&#8221;default&#8221; nofollow=&#8221;default&#8221; popups=&#8221;default&#8221;]recycle[/easyazon_link], such as paper and cardboard, can go into a compost pile, where they break down into a garden soil amendment rich in organic matter and nutrients.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">You can also use cardboard to cover bare garden soil over the winter, preventing erosion.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Step 9:</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Wash and reuse sturdy plastic cups and tableware.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#ff0000; font-size: 14px;"><strong>Warnings</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Do not reuse containers that hold hazardous products, such as pesticides or motor oil.</span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Follow instructions on the label to learn how to properly dispose of or recycle these containers and any leftover product.</span></p>

<blockquote><p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>6 Things You Didn&#8217;t Know You Can Recycle For Money</strong></span><br />
<span style="color: #808080; font-size: 14px;"> Linda McMaken</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Recycling is great for the planet</strong>, saves resources and basically helps clean up our world. Many of us know that we can recycle things like plastic, paper, glass bottles and metals. However, there are many other items that you probably didn&#8217;t know could be turned in for cash or a tax deduction. Here&#8217;s a list of a few of them.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Trash</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> A company called TerraCycle will pay for your trash. This program works best with schools or other non-profit organizations that can collect a lot of trash. The company will donate money to your cause for every piece of trash you send the organization.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Wine Corks</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> While this may seem a bit odd, cork is a heavily used resource and recycling them won&#8217;t make you rich, but they could definitely pay for a free bottle of wine. See eBay</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Gift Cards</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> Many of us receive gift cards for a holiday or a birthday to a place we will never shop, eat or visit. If you have a few of those lying in a drawer you might consider trading them. Gift Card Rescue will take your unused gift cards and send you a check for them.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Cooking Oil</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> As odd as this seems, there are many recycling centers, biodiesel firms and individuals that will pay you for used cooking oil. Scan Craigslist in your area or search online.</span></p>
<p>[easyazon_link asin=&#8221;B001Q3KUA0&#8243; locale=&#8221;US&#8221; new_window=&#8221;default&#8221; tag=&#8221;glocaszon-20&#8243; add_to_cart=&#8221;default&#8221; cloaking=&#8221;default&#8221; localization=&#8221;default&#8221; nofollow=&#8221;default&#8221; popups=&#8221;default&#8221;]<strong><span style="color: #3366ff;">9 Recycling Tips at Home</span></strong>[/easyazon_link]</p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Tennis Balls</strong></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> There are 300 million tennis balls manufactured every year. They are made with a rubber that is not biodegradable creating over 20,000 metric tons of rubber waste a year. A small company, Rebounces, has come up with a solution. It has created a machine that &#8220;re-bounces&#8221; tennis balls, and will give you money for donated balls.</span></p>
<p><strong>Human Hair</strong><a href="http://dailygreenpost.com/9-recycling-tips-at-home/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air/" rel="attachment wp-att-968"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-full wp-image-968" style="margin: 8px;" title="9 recycling tips at home - human hair" alt="9 recycling tips at home - human hair"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air.jpg?x60548" width="250" height="360"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air.jpg 250w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air-208x300.jpg 208w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air-185x266.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/9-recycling-tips-at-home-human-hair-38x55.jpg 38w" sizes="(max-width: 250px) 100vw, 250px" /></a><br />
There is a lucrative, high-paying market for human hair. If you have long hair or the ability to grow it fast, you could be looking at some serious cash. Rates for unbleached, natural hair can range from $200 to well over $1,500 depending on shade, length and condition. Hair extension companies, wig makers, and even heirloom hair weavers will pay you for hair.</p>
<p>You can even find buyers of hair on eBay and Craigslist.</p>
<p><strong>The Bottom Line</strong><br />
If you look around, almost everything we use can be recycled.</p>
<p>Most of it won&#8217;t bring you any cash or compensation, but if you take a few minutes to recycle it will save the planet from being overloaded with debris.</p>
<p>There is approximately 2.5 million pounds of e-waste created per year from our cell phones, computers and other electronic devices.</p>
<p>It is becoming necessary for everyone to seriously consider recycling electronics.</p>

<blockquote><p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Vinegar &#8211; an earth friendly alternative to many chemicals</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">You can reduce the number of environmentally harsh and toxic chemicals used around your home by replacing them with more earth friendly, cheap and common substances such as vinegar.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Here are a bunch of handy vinegar tips to get you started.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Most table vinegar&#8217;s contain around 5 percent acetic acid. The most common types are White (usually made from corn) Malt (barley), Red Wine, white wine and apple cider vinegar.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">Of these, probably the most versatile for non-consumption purposes is White vinegar.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;">White vinegar is incredibly cheap, particularly when bought in bulk and has a long shelf life.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><em><strong>Important note: </strong></em></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> <em><strong>It appears that some brands of white vinegar may be derived from petroleum (crude oil) and fossil fuel products.  </strong></em></span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> <em><strong>It&#8217;s important to check the label or with the manufacturer to ensure that the brand you buy doesn&#8217;t.</strong></em></span></p>
<h2><span style="font-size: 14px;">Handy vinegar tips</span></h2>
<p><span style="font-size: 14px;"><strong>Note: spot test before going all out with any of the cleaning related tips below.</strong></span></p>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;"> To remove calcium buildup on kettles and electric jugs, boil the kettle with half a cup of white vinegar and leave to soak for a while. Rinse with fresh water, reboil with same and your kettle should now be calcium deposit free.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Place a small container of vinegar in your toilet and bathroom to eliminate odors.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">A half cup of vinegar added to a toilet bowl left overnight removes bowl odor.</span><br />
<span style="font-size: 14px;"> The smell of the vinegar will also dissipate overnight.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">A cotton ball soaked in vinegar and applied to bruises for an hour is said to speed up the healing process.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Vinegar on minor burns and many sorts of stings can alleviate pain.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">For cleaning your dishwasher, vinegar frozen into ice cubes, then a couple added to the bottom of the dishwasher just prior to a cycle is an effective alternative to using heavy chemical cleaners.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Old, stiff paintbrushes can be revived by dipping them into heated white vinegar for a couple of hours, followed by a rinse in soapy water. Beats using turpentine!</span>
<p><div id="attachment_1117" style="width: 235px" class="wp-caption alignright"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-1117" class="size-full wp-image-1117     " style="margin: 0px;" title="1001 vinegar tips - Green Ant" alt="1001 vinegar tips - Green Ant" src="http://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/1001-vinegar-tips-Green-Ant.jpg?x60548" width="225" height="282" srcset="https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/1001-vinegar-tips-Green-Ant.jpg 225w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/1001-vinegar-tips-Green-Ant-185x231.jpg 185w, https://dailygreenpost.com/wp-content/uploads/1001-vinegar-tips-Green-Ant-43x55.jpg 43w" sizes="(max-width: 225px) 100vw, 225px" /><p id="caption-attachment-1117" class="wp-caption-text"><span style="text-decoration: underline;"><em>Eco friendly way to keep ants out of your home 1001 vinegar tips.</em></span></p></div></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Use it as a broad leaf weed killer &#8211; spray it undiluted onto the leaves of weeds, being careful to avoid plants you wish to keep. A mix of vinegar and salt can be used to keep weeds and grass out of driveway cement joins.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">For pet owners, white vinegar poured onto pet urine mishaps on carpets, then blotted up with paper towel will prevent staining and odor.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Spray a 50/50 mix of vinegar and water onto soap scum on shower screens, leave sit then wipe or rinse off.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Vinegar can be used as a fabric softener by adding half the amount of vinegar as you would of your usual softening agent.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Vinegar can also be used as a glass cleaner either mixed with water or used neat in a spray bottle.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Use full strength vinegar to polish chrome and stainless steel.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Use a 50/50 vinegar and water mix to clean your iron. Add the mixture to your iron and allow it steam itself clean.</span></li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li><span style="font-size: 14px;">Ants hate vinegar; so spray it around doorways and other areas they frequent to repel them.</span></li>
</ul>

<blockquote><p> Over the course of the year, the global wind energy market has seen massive growth of around 20.6%, according to a report by Global-Data.</p>
<p>Whilst the growth of major wind power markets in places such as the US, Spain, France, and India are expected to slow down in coming years, it seems likely that emerging markets within Asia-Pacific and South/Central America will more than compensate for the loss.</p>
<p><strong><span style="font-size: 14px;">Interested in Renewable Energy &gt;&gt; Click Here &lt;&lt;</span></strong></p>
<p>The offshore wind power market is expected to take off in the near future, correlating with larger scale wind power projects becoming fully operational. At present, development is largely concentrated in Europe, accounting for over 3.2 gigawatts of offshore wind power capacity. Whilst this is a considerably large amount, offshore wind power only accounts for about 1.5% of the wind market at present. However, commercial offshore wind farms are currently in development, meaning capacity is expected to grow significantly, to approximately 52 gigawatts by 2020, representing about 7% of the total wind power market.</p>
<p>The growing popularity of offshore wind power is also having a positive impact on related markets. For example, the revenue of offshore turbine installation vessels increased by $140 million between 2006 and 2010, and is expected to reach $2,156.5 million by 2020. These vessels are an important part of larger offshore wind turbines, which explains their increasing demand. Around 12 new second-generation vessels are expected to be manufactured and installed in European seas by the end of 2013 to cater for the uptake of wind power.</p>
<p>Finally, the installed energy capacity of global wind energy has increased from 74,212 megawatts in 2006 to 238,351 megawatts at the end of 2011, with 40,714 megawatts coming online only last year. Taking into account the increasing investment from emerging economies, the installed capacity of global wind power will reach around 736,957 megawatts by 2020&#8230;.</p>

<blockquote><p>www.altaerosenergies.com &#8211; First public video of the 35-foot-wide Airborne Wind Turbine. The scale prototype harnessed strong winds up to 350 feet high to produce over twice the power of traditional wind turbines. The prototype was tested in Limestone Maine by Altaeros Energies, a wind energy company formed out of MIT. The Airborne Wind Turbine uses a helium-filled, inflatable shell to ascend to higher altitudes where winds are more consistent and over five times stronger than those reached by traditional tower-mounted turbines. The automated lifting technology is adapted from aerostats, industrial cousins of passenger blimps that for decades have lifted heavy communications and radar equipment into the air for long periods of time. Altaeros is developing its first product to reduce energy costs by up to 65 percent by displacing expensive fuel used to power diesel generators at remote industrial, military, and village sites.
